These two distinct energy storage mechanisms are represented in electric circuits by two ideal circuit elements: the ideal capacitor and the ideal inductor, which approximate the behavior of actual discrete capacitors and inductors. They also approximate the bulk properties of capacitance and inductance that are present in any physical system.

Customer ServiceEnergy storage capacitors can typically be found in remote or battery powered applications. Capacitors can be used to deliver peak power, reducing depth of discharge on batteries, or provide hold-up energy for memory read/write during an unexpected shut-off.

Customer ServiceDynamic Circuits lA circuit is dynamic when currents or voltages are time-varying. lDynamic circuits are described by differential equations. lOrder of the circuit is determined by order of the differential equation. lThe differential equations are derived based on Kirchhoff''s laws and device (branch) equations.

Customer ServiceCapacitors exhibit exceptional power density, a vast operational temperature range, remarkable reliability, lightweight construction, and high efficiency, making them extensively utilized in the realm of energy storage. There exist two primary categories of energy storage capacitors: dielectric capacitors and supercapacitors.

However, the energy storage density of electrostatic capacitors is much lower than that of other electrochemical energy storage devices due to the relatively low dielectric constant of the dielectric materials. This may require a larger volume of capacitors to meet capacity requirements .
A simple energy storage capacitor test was set up to showcase the performance of ceramic, Tantalum, TaPoly, and supercapacitor banks. The capacitor banks were to be charged to 5V, and sizes to be kept modest. Capacitor banks were tested for charge retention, and discharge duration of a pulsed load to mimic a high power remote IoT system.
Ceramic disc capacitors are extensively utilized in general electronic circuits due to their cost-effectiveness and ease of soldering. The capacitance of these capacitors is determined by the area of the ceramic disk or dielectric, as well as the spacing between the silver electrodes.
